587639 Mr and Mrs Andrew W Tuer Tea and tennis at Church Walk Garden (engraving) by English School, (19th century); Private Collection; (add.info.: Mr and Mrs Andrew W Tuer Tea and tennis at Church Walk Garden, Kensington, London.); Look and Learn / Peter Jackson Collection; English, out of copyright
